Transaction 53c9289d10b6e376ed689e9a1aae7decaf407427fb731be905079b2b4f35203c
1 Input
1 Output
-
53c9289d10b6e376ed689e9a1aae7decaf407427fb731be905079b2b4f35203c:0
- value
- 1726926
- script pubkey
- OP_0 OP_PUSHBYTES_20 c62b593875e619a020a2eb1bf771bf06926ad096
- address
- bc1qcc44jwr4ucv6qg9zavdlwudlq6fx45yklnas57